Once I see Christmas cards popping up all over, I get a little giddy. I love making festive cards. All those snowy scenes and glitter, make me happy. What makes me even happier is when I can use  'non-chrismassy' stamps. Bonus!

I think these ABC stamps from Clearly Besotted are an absolute winner, and I can see me using them on all sorts of occasions. Here, I fussy cut the letters and coloured them with copics. Then popped them up with foam tape on my snowy background. It's hotter then hell here in my conservatory craft room,  so I can only dream of that lovely freezing, falling snow.
